15.2

Safety device requirements

The power supply must be protected with the required safety
devices, i.e. a main switch, a slow blow fuse on each phase and an
earth leakage protector in accordance with the applicable legislation.

For non-standard combinations
Calculate the recommended fuse capacity.
sc
Formula
Calculate, by adding the minimum circuit amps of each
used unit (according to the table above), multiply the
result by 1.1 and select the next higher recommended
fuse capacity.
Example
Combining the RXYQ30 by using the RXYQ8,
RXYQ10, and RXYQ12.
▪ Minimum circuit ampacity of the RXYQ8=16.1 A
▪ Minimum circuit ampacity of the RXYQ10=22.0 A
▪ Minimum circuit ampacity of the RXYQ12=24.0 A
Accordingly, the minimum circuit ampacity of the
RXYQ30=16.1+22.0+24.0=62.1 A
Multiply the above result by 1.1: (62.1 A×1.1)=68.3 A,
so the recommended fuse capacity would be 80 A.
NOTICE
When using residual current operated circuit breakers, be
sure to use a high-speed type 300  mA rated residual
operating current.
15.3

Field wiring: Overview

Field wiring consists of:
▪ power supply (including earth),
▪ DIII transmission wiring between communication box and outdoor
unit,
▪ RS‑485 transmission wiring between communication box and
monitoring system.
